Marcello Hernández: American Boy offers a focused, thoughtful look at the comedian behind the spotlight and the stand-up special that introduced his voice to a wider audience. Written as a companion to the Netflix performance, this book explores the experiences, influences, and creative choices that shape Marcello Hernández's work-without retelling jokes or revealing spoilers. The pages examine the journey that led to American Boy, from early influences and career development to the professional environment that refined his comedic style. Rather than presenting a simple timeline, the book connects personal background, cultural perspective, and performance technique to show how they come together on stage. A dedicated section takes a closer look at American Boy itself, breaking down its themes, tone, and structure in a way that helps viewers better understand the special as a crafted performance. The focus is on how the show works, why it resonates with audiences, and what it represents in the context of modern stand-up comedy. Designed for readers who enjoy comedy, performance analysis, and behind-the-scenes insight, this guide also includes a practical viewing section that helps audiences approach the special with a clearer and more informed perspective. This book does not replace the experience of watching American Boy. Instead, it adds context, clarity, and depth for those who want to better understand the comedian and the stand-up performance that defines this moment in his career.
